Output e334d759389ee9e8d06fcb81180781393d2ff515d769979ff8e143360a9dd0ae:16

value
1481622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0d331a314a97fb1a17941b01ea3e3f3fe8d7ac8 OP_EQUAL
address
3NBnHXH2T9yN5UP47u7vPWvetJtq3eqxNp
transaction
e334d759389ee9e8d06fcb81180781393d2ff515d769979ff8e143360a9dd0ae
spent
true